A Dedicated UK Network for Agency Nurses Working in Continuing Healthcare (CHC)

The CHC Nurses Agency Network is a specialist community for nurses working in NHS Continuing Healthcare (CHC) and related complex care roles across the UK. We bring together agency nurses, independent practitioners, and CHC specialists to share knowledge, build connections, and support each other in delivering safe, person-centred care.

Through our confidential online groups, regular events, and CHC-focused resources, we make it easier for nurses to navigate complex CHC processes, manage workplace pressures, and develop their professional careers in this highly specialised area of practice.

Why the CHC Nurses Agency Network Exists

Only another nurse truly understands the pressure, responsibility, and emotional labour involved in CHC nursing. Our network exists to create a safe space where nurses can ask questions, share experiences, and access practical support from colleagues who genuinely understand the demands of CHC work.

We currently have a core network of around 500 CHC agency nursing professionals, many of whom keep in regular contact and build long-term friendships as well as professional partnerships.

Whether you are new to CHC or highly experienced, our aim is to help you feel less isolated, more confident, and better equipped to manage the clinical, legal, and ethical complexities of Continuing Healthcare.

Frequently Asked Questions about the CHC Nurses Agency Network

  1. What is the CHC Nurses Agency Network? The CHC Nurses Agency Network is a UK-wide community for agency nurses working in NHS Continuing Healthcare and complex care roles.
  2. Who can join the CHC Nurses Agency Network? Registered nurses currently working in, or moving into, CHC and complex community care roles can request to join.
  3. Is the network only for agency nurses? Our core focus is agency and independent nurses, but we also accept CHC-experienced nurses in related roles where appropriate.
  4. How do I join the private social media groups? You can join by contacting us, completing a brief screening, and then receiving an invite link to our confidential groups.
  5. Are the discussions in the network confidential? Yes, we operate invite-only groups with clear confidentiality and professionalism guidelines to keep discussions safe.
  6. Does the network provide formal CHC training? We primarily provide peer learning and support, and we signpost members to relevant CHC training, webinars, and resources.
  7. Do you run events for CHC nurses? Yes, we host regular online and occasional in-person events focused on CHC practice, peer support, and wellbeing.
  8. Is there a fee to join the CHC Nurses Agency Network? Details about any membership costs or free access options will be shared when you contact us to join.
  9. Can student nurses or newly qualified nurses join? Newly qualified nurses with a clear interest or role in CHC can enquire, while students may be accepted on a case-by-case basis.
  10. How can the network help my CHC career? The network can support your CHC career through peer advice, networking, shared learning, and access to practical insights from experienced nurses.
